Output 624894ee8666aa4287e7bc103df9307e1c2186ef3db2bedd990e3c74e000400e:3

value
6420022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d57997eecf652de17030a205466e87ee0f0b8d OP_EQUAL
address
MAcuZVdsAD1g7YboX4Zx8PDA78xhYd4KXQ
transaction
624894ee8666aa4287e7bc103df9307e1c2186ef3db2bedd990e3c74e000400e
spent
true